State regulations define the level of tint enabled each window of traveler automobiles. All states have limitations on tinting related to front windscreens. The majority of states limit the amount of tint on a car's windshield or front side windows. 7 states (Alaska, The Golden State, Delaware, Iowa, New York City, Pennsylvania, Rhode Island) and the District of Columbia need 70% light transmission on tinted home windows.


State regulations may change every year. Reputable home window tinting business employed to install aftermarket tint movie will recognize with the laws in your location. Your compliance with the law for car home window tinting might transform if you move to another state. Many states offer auto home window tinting exemptions for motorists with a reputable medical or vision-related demand to limit their exposure to sunlight.

Typically, chauffeurs with sunshine sensitivity might look for an authorization, waiver, or exemption from the state's tinting regulation through the department of motor lorries. The chauffeur has to submit the application with documentation supporting the clinical need for colored home windows. Charges vary for violating a state's legislations on colored vehicle home windows.

Don't assume that a higher cost indicates much better quality. Check out stores face to face to obtain quotes. Take a look at the cleanliness of the workspace, have a look at the tasks they're dealing with, and request references. A respectable tint store will gladly show you its work and have previous consumers share their experiences.

You can buy automobile home window color film by the roll. Some makers supply do it yourself window color packages that come pre-cut for specific vehicle models. The setup technique is simple, however the task needs a substantial amount of perseverance, cautious attention to information, and a level of ability that comes after plenty of method.


Guarantees normally cover gurgling, splitting, and peeling. Any kind of item warranties may call for setup from shops or professionals certified by the tint producer. Make certain to finish tint service warranty paperwork after installation and maintain all receipts and details from the shop.
